Upside Down Jellyfish (Cassiopea xamachana). Unlike other jellyfish that hunt for food, this jellyfish depends on unicellular algae, zooxanthellae, for nutrition. The jellyfish sits upside down so the algae can absorb sunlight. Belize, Central America

Giant Galapagos Land Tortoise (Geochelone nigra porteri). Harriet, born around 1830. Experts think Charles Darwin, famous for his theory of evolution, took the animal from the Galapagos Islands in south America around 1835. Beerwah, Queensland, Australia

Leatherback Sea Turtle (Dermochelys coriacea), male. The Leatherback is one of the world's largest reptiles, reaching close to 2,000 lbs. and nearly 10 ft. in length. Listed on IUCN Red list as Critically Endangered and threatened by coastal development.
